Prairie Ecology Walk at Carver Prairie with Jeff Cantrell

September 1, 2023 @ 5:30 pm - 6:30 pm

September is a perfect time to see autumnal hues on the prairie with grasses beginning to display golden tints and late-season forbs like goldenrod and aster adding bursts of bright colors. Join Naturalist and MPF technical advisor Jeff Cantrell for a prairie ecology walk at MPF’s Carver Prairie on September 1 at 5:30 pm. The hike will be about one-half mile long on uneven terrain. DIRECTIONS
Carver Prairie is in Newton County on Lark Road, about 5 miles southeast of Joplin. From the intersection of I-44 and south I-49, drive 1/2 mile south on I-49 and take the 32nd St (also known as Missouri FF) exit. Drive east on 32nd St about 2 1/4 miles, take a right onto Lark Rd, and travel south about 2 1/2 miles. Carver Prairie is directly across the road from MDC’s Diamond Grove Prairie on Lark Rd. Alternatively, from the intersection of I-44 and north I-49/Hwy 59 south, drive 2 miles south on Highway 59, then take a right to travel west on 32nd St (FF) for 4 miles to reach Lark Rd. Continue about 2 1/2 miles south. By GPS, N37 0.954 W94 23.337 (in decimal degrees, 37.01591 -94.38894).
